Supporter of Adakhan Madumarov arrested for social media posts

A supporter of the deputy of Parliament of Kyrgyzstan Adakhan Madumarov, the owner of Kuba Buba account on Facebook, was detained. Press center of the State Committee for National Security (SCNS) reported.

As noted, he is charged with inciting ethnic, national, religious or inter-regional hatred.

It is specified that A. Kubanychbek, 49, was detained in Moskovsky district of Chui region as part of a criminal case under article 330 «Inciting racial, ethnic, national, religious or inter-regional hatred (discord)» of the Criminal Code of the Kyrgyz Republic«. He is a native of Batken region, the owner of Kuba Buba account on social media and is an active supporter of the leader of Butun Kyrgyzstan political party, deputy of the Parliament of the Kyrgyz Republic, Adakhan Madumarov.

«It was found out that the detainee was systematically publishing and distributing materials through social media that encourage citizens to commit violent and illegal acts. According to the conclusion of the forensic-linguistic examination, his statements contain signs of interethnic hatred, as well as hostile attitude on the grounds of national affiliation,» the statement says.

The suspect was placed in the pre-trial detention center of the SCNS.

The state committee urges citizens not to succumb to various kinds of anti-constitutional provocations and appeals distributed on social media aimed at inciting hatred and destabilizing the social and political situation in the country.
